Liberty Global to offer mobile service across Europe
John Malone’s Liberty Global has been active in the European cable market of late, taking over Virgin Media in the U.K. in 2013 and agreeing to buy Dutch operator Ziggo NV in January. Now Liberty Global says it plans to offer mobile phone services to customers throughout Europe

Sean Combs to bid $200 million for Fuse TV
Sean Combs, the hip-hop mogul now known as Diddy, has bid about $200 million for the Fuse cable-TV channel, according to a Bloomberg report. Combs has his hand in a variety of businesses and founded cable-music channel Revolt TV. Revolt made its debut on Comcast last year and airs music videos, live performances, news and interviews. Fuse is dedicated mostly to music, and features original series and specials, exclusive interviews, live concerts and blocks of music videos.
